Why might the time to market for GMO crops be significant for agriculture?

Explanation:
The significance of the time to market for GMO (Genetically Modified Organism) crops lies primarily in its impact on food security and innovation. When the development of GMO crops is expedited, it allows for quicker responses to pressing agricultural challenges such as climate change, pest resistance, and food scarcity. Faster market introduction means that farmers can access improved crop varieties that are more resilient and yield higher production, thereby contributing to the security of food supplies in a growing population. Moreover, the time to market plays a critical role in fostering agricultural innovation. As technology evolves, the ability to rapidly develop and deploy GMO crops means that new, beneficial traits can be harnessed to address both existing problems and anticipated future challenges. This continuous improvement loop is vital for sustaining agricultural productivity in a world facing environmental pressures. While factors like crop pricing, consumer preferences, and the number of farmers can influence agricultural markets, they are secondary to the core purpose of ensuring that advancements in crop technology are made available to those who need them most in a timely manner, thus enhancing food security through reliable and sustainable agricultural practices.
